Aldosterone from the adrenal cortex causes sodium ions to be _____.

(a) excreted and potassium ions to be conserved

(b) excreted and potassium ions to be excreted

(c) conserved and potassium ions to be conserved

(d) conserved and potassium ions to be excreted.

Answer: (d) conserved and potassium ions to be excreted.

Aldosterone is mineral corticoid steroid hormone synthesized in the outer layer of adrenal glands. Primarily it acts as a reservoir of the body in regulating the levels of sodium and potassium in the human body. This produces the effect on the kidneys to retain sodium ions while removing potassium ions. This action is helpful in the maintenance of the balance of fluids in the body as well as blood pressure besides the proportion of sodium and potassium. When aldosterone concentration is high in the blood, then the kidneys conserve more Na+ ions and discharge more K+ ions through the formation of urine.
